Description

A pretty pair of Edwardian English sterling silver trefoil shaped baskets, each standing on three elegant legs.

The pair sit in the original presentation box lined in velvet and cream silk, the inside of the lid printed with the retailer in Manchester.

The underside of the baskets are hallmarked for Birmingham 1910 together with the makers mark for the well renowned silversmith, Synyer & Beddoes.

In superb undamaged condition the pair weigh a combined 2.82 Troy Ounces / 87.6 Grams. Each basket measures 3 1/2" x 3 1/2" x 1 7/8" tall; the box measuring 9 1/4" x 5 1/8" x 2 1/2".
